Platja de l’Illa Roja

The Costa Brava is known for its beautiful beaches, and Platja de l’Illa Roja is a stunning virgin beach that is perfect for both nudists and non-nudists. It is situated in the Illa Roja village, and its surroundings include a lush mountain range and a chiringuito at the back. The beach is clean, with clear waters and fine sand, and is equipped with cleaning services.

Although it is only 0.1 km away from the village’s center, Platja de l’Illa Roja is ranked 49th out of 138 beaches in the Gerunda area, making it a must-visit destination. It is perfect for solo travelers, couples, families, and anyone looking for a relaxing escape. You don’t need special footwear to enter the turquoise crystal-clear water. Apart from swimming and sunbathing, there are various activities that visitors can participate in. There are no facilities available, so it’s just you and nature. Accessing the beach is easy, with a road less than 500 meters away, and parking available at a distance of 300 meters. There are nine other beaches within a five-kilometer radius, but the best is Playa Aiguablava.

Playa El Castell

Playa El Castell, located in the municipality of Palamós, is one of the most beautiful and unspoilt areas on the Costa Brava. The area has been preserved from massive construction and has a vast sandy beach that forms an extensive bay surrounded by large rocky masses that face the sea. This beach is an archaeological site of great historical value, as it has the impressive Iberian settlement of Castell at one end of the beach.

Despite its distance from the town center of Palamós, the beach offers several services, including a bar, sun lounger and parasol hire, kayak school, and lifeguard service. It is accessible for people with reduced mobility, with ramps and access walkways. The beach also has a payable parking area during the summer months. Due to its features, it is usually highly occupied.

Cala Giverola

Cala Giverola, a small cove surrounded by cliffs and pines, is located just 5 kilometers from the center of Tossa de Mar. To access the beach, visitors need to take the road that leads to Sant Feliu de Guíxols and enter the resort just before the cove. There is a public car park (payable during the summer season) located just a few meters away for motor vehicle access. The cove has several services for bathers, such as a bar/restaurant, showers, toilets, lifeguard, and boat hire service. Cala Treumal

Cala Treumal is located on the boundary separating Lloret de Mar and Blanes, and stands out for its natural surroundings and being somewhat distant from the most popular bathing areas. Visitors can park in a public car park (payable during the summer season) located just a few meters away. The cove has several services for bathers, such as a bar/restaurant, showers, toilets, a lifeguard, and boat hire service. Next to Cala Treumal, visitors can find Santa Cristina Beach, separated by a natural corridor formed by the rocks of the area and the effect of erosion on them. Cala Treumal is the 13th best beach in Gerunda, with a distance of 32.5 km from the city center.

Cala del Senyor Ramon – Tossa de Mar

Cala Del Sr. Ramon is ranked 20th out of 138 beaches in Gerunda, located 27.9 km away from the city center of Gerunda. It’s one of the beaches in the village of Urbanitzacio Giverola, just 3.2 km from its center. The beach is situated in a natural location.

This beach consists of several small coves with crystal turquoise water and golden shell sand, so special footwear is not required. The entry into the water is normal, and the beach is suitable for different categories of people, including solo travelers, escape lovers, hikers, etc.

The entire coast is available to everyone, but there are no amenities, just nature. Apart from swimming and sunbathing, you can also participate in other activities. However, getting to the beach is not easy, as you must be prepared for a long walk and overcome a rural road that stretches for more than 1 km. The parking area is at a relative distance, 300 meters away. There are 13 other beaches available within a radius of 5 km, with Cala Pola being the best, rated at 9.5.

This beach is probably one of the best nudist coves on the Costa Brava, and the effort to get there is well worth the reward. Platja Mar Menuda

Nestled just a stone’s throw away from the town center of Tossa de Mar, La Mar Menuda Beach is a hidden gem that offers a perfect blend of tranquillity and adventure. This beach is a popular spot for families, thanks to its calm, shallow waters, and well-equipped infrastructure.

The beach spans over 150 meters and boasts coarse, light-colored sand. The waters are crystal-clear and clean, making it an ideal spot for swimming and snorkelling. La Mar Menuda Beach has been awarded a “Blue Flag,” which is a testament to the quality of its waters and the cleanliness of the beach.

One of the most unique features of this beach is a rock formation that surrounds a small cove, known as “sa banyera de ses dones” or the “bath of the women.” Legend has it that the rock formation was split in two to create this cove so that Sant Ramon de Penyafort could reach a dying man in time to hear his confession. The cove is ideal for young children, as the shallow waters and calm sea make it safe for them to play and swim.

Information about the beach

La Mar Menuda Beach is the second most popular beach in Tossa de Mar, after Gran Beach. It has a width of 20 meters and a length of 180 meters, making it spacious enough to accommodate visitors even during peak season. The beach is well-connected, with multiple access points, including car, boat, and on foot. It is also equipped with a walkway and an amphibian chair, making it accessible to people with disabilities.

The beach has all the necessary amenities for a comfortable day out, including sunbeds, parasols, toilets, showers, and a beachfront café-bar. For those seeking adventure, there is a dedicated area for water activities, and a diving center for those who love to explore the depths of the sea.

La Mar Menuda Beach is an ideal destination for couples, families, hikers, and city dwellers alike. The beach has a high occupancy rate, especially during peak season, so it’s advisable to arrive early to secure a good spot. With its pristine waters, sandy beach, and a range of amenities, La Mar Menuda Beach is a haven for those seeking a fun-filled day out with their loved ones.
